Explore the enduring beauty of early American design with Colonial Architecture of Philadelphia, by Frank Cousins and Phil M. Riley. This meticulously prepared print edition offers a detailed exploration of Philadelphia's architectural heritage, showcasing the iconic buildings and stylistic features that defined the colonial era. Delve into the history of colonial architecture through stunning visuals and insightful observations, examining the unique characteristics that shaped the city's landscape.

Perfect for enthusiasts of architectural history and those captivated by historic buildings, this volume presents a comprehensive overview of the subject. From grand public structures to charming private residences, discover the artistry and craftsmanship that exemplify American colonial design. Journey back in time and appreciate the timeless appeal of Philadelphia's architectural treasures.
